The rise of Android has prompted many companies to create apps based on Android. But, choosing the right frameworks is a primary concern for many. Well, no more! This article will review the best Android frameworks for developing apps to make your life easier.
With the increase in internet usage, the shift towards mobile devices, and the fact that nearly 90 percent of internet usage on mobile devices is spent on apps, companies recognize that mobile apps are essential for establishing solid connections with their clients. With more than 84 percent of the market share in the world with 2 billion users and an estimated 1.5 billion monthly downloads, the evolution of Android OS is quite apparent that it has gained immense popularity because of its numerous benefits.
What is a Framework and Why use Frameworks, Source: Youtube, Bitfumes
Being extremely customizable, Android development brings numerous advantages, which is why it's currently considered the top OS for developing applications. Because of the rapid growth in Android and the multiple frameworks for development, choosing the best framework to support Android development has become a challenge. So, many companies are seeking an experienced Android development firm capable of meeting all requirements and supporting their applications with the correct framework.
Before we get into the details and discover the best Android frameworks for application development to download, let's first learn what an application development framework is and the reason to have one.
A framework for application development is essentially software designed to facilitate mobile apps' development.
In simple terms, an application framework is an application toolkit software that provides applications the necessary structure that allows app developers to create the final product that will meet the requirements of their clients.
The choice of the appropriate frameworks for mobile apps is often a daunting task, especially for those who are just starting. A little bit of research and reflection in advance by gauging the app's requirements, business needs, and many more will help you select the most appropriate Android framework for app development.
Choosing the best mobile app framework, Source: Youtube, Microsoft for Startups
The choice of the appropriate framework for app development is more critical as it will help to stay ahead of today's trends and get more users and downloads. You must consider certain essential aspects when selecting which application framework (according to the requirements) are the platforms and speed considerations, as well as frame risk, cost, and smoothness, efficacy and updates, and others.
Ionic Tutorial #1 - Overview, installation and creating the project, Source: Youtube, IT with Paulo Alves
Essential Specifications in the Ionic Framework:
According to a recent study, React Native is the most used mobile framework cross-platform and utilized by worldwide developers. React Native's design can simplify, be quicker, and more economical using platform-specific interface components and integrated APIs to give the app an authentic design and feel. The 'hot-reload' feature allows developers to update their apps without disturbing the existing state of the app.
React Native: Is It The Right Tool for Mobile App Development?, Source: Youtube, Upstack Studio
The Key Features of the React Native Framework:
Xamarin is another essential framework for developing apps that is part of Microsoft used to build modern and efficient Android applications. NET. Xamarin comes with sophisticated toolset developers can grow by sharing code using C# or XAML. The new visual studio IDE-created tools have prompted numerous industries such as energy and healthcare to switch to it.
What is Xamarin? | Xamarin 101, Source: Youtube, dotNET
Essential Specifications from the Xamarin Framework:
Generating a New Application - Sencha Touch Video Tutorial, Source: Youtube, Joshua Morony
The Key The features from the Sencha Touch Framework:
Development frameworks form the backbone of any Android application development. Although every app has a distinct and distinctive set of needs, the framework's choice should be carefully considered. The one that can meet the requirements of your application is the most suitable Android framework for developing apps for you. We hope that you make the best choice from this list. Best of luck!
Hope this article is helpful to you, thanks for reading.